What is an Emergency Board-Up Service?
Emergency board-up services are specialized services that secure and safeguard buildings and residential or commercial properties after an occurrence such as a break-in, storm damage, fire, or water damage. The primary goal is to avoid more damage, reduce liability, and restore security.

Why Board-Up Your Property?
The necessity of an emergency board-up service can't be overemphasized. Here are several compelling reasons:
- Protection Against Further Damage: Board-ups protect susceptible areas from the elements, pests, and unauthorized access.
- Deterrence of Criminal Activity: A boarded-up property is less appealing to potential trespassers and vandals.
- Peace of Mind: Knowing that your property is secure can be a significant relief during difficult times.
- Insurance Compliance: Many insurance coverage policies need that homeowner take steps to alleviate damage after an occurrence.
Actions Involved in an Emergency Board-Up Service
The procedure of securing your property with an emergency board-up service generally includes the following steps:
Assessment: Technicians come to the site to assess the extent of the damage and figure out the very best strategy.
Preparation: Gather needed materials like plywood sheets, nails, and tools.
Board-Up Installation: Securely board up windows, doors, and other openings with top quality plywood to prevent further damage and theft.
Clean-Up: Remove debris and secure the area to make it safe.
Documents: Take pictures and record the damage for insurance coverage purposes.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: How quickly can an emergency board-up service respond?
A1: Most emergency board-up services goal to respond within 1-2 hours after the initial call, depending on their area and workload.
Q2: What products are generally utilized for board-ups?
A2: The most common materials are plywood sheets, however some services may use metal or other long lasting materials for boosted security.
Q3: Will my insurance cover the expenses?
A3: Many homeowners' insurance plan cover board-up services, however it's vital to evaluate your particular policy and seek advice from your insurance coverage agent.
Q4: Is board-up an irreversible service?
A4: No, board-up is a temporary procedure meant to supply immediate protection while long-term repairs are made.
